diff --git a/CoreCms.Net.Uni-App/CoreShop/pages/components/pay-method/index.vue b/CoreCms.Net.Uni-App/CoreShop/pages/components/pay-method/index.vue index 586cec39..310d6fca 100644 --- a/CoreCms.Net.Uni-App/CoreShop/pages/components/pay-method/index.vue +++ b/CoreCms.Net.Uni-App/CoreShop/pages/components/pay-method/index.vue @@ -64,7 +64,13 @@ if (props.orderType === PaymentTypeEnum.recharge) { payMethodList = payMethodList.filter(item => item.code !== 'balancepay' || !item.isOnline); } - state.payMethodList = payMethodList; + + /** 当支付方式只有一个的时候,默认选择 */ + if(payMethodList.length == 1){ + state.payCode = payMethodList[0].code; + emits('handleSelectPay', payMethodList[0].code); + } + state.payMethodList = payMethodList; } })